Sample Use Cases for Deployment Descriptor Migration The following sections provide sample use cases for ADF Business Control or WebCenter Web Service applications for which you must migrate the PDD files. Scaling a Deployed ADF Business Control or WebCenter Web Service Application in a Cluster The following steps describe a sample use case for scaling a deployed ADF Business Control or WebCenter Web service application within a cluster. 1. Deploy an ADF Business Control or WebCenter Web service application in a clustered WebLogic Server domain consisting of, for example, an Administration Server and two Managed Servers MServer1 and MServer2. For deployment information, see Chapter 5, Deploying Web Services Applications. 2. Using Fusion Middleware Control or WLST, modify the policy configuration. For example, attach a policy named oraclewss_username_token_service_policy to the Web service on MServer2. For more information, see Chapter 8, Attaching Policies to Web Services. The configuration changes are persisted in the PDD files. 3. Restart the application. 4. Export the PDD to a JAR file using the exportJRFWSApplicationPDD command. For more information, see Migrating Deployment Descriptors on page 15-7. 5. Using the WebLogic Server Administration Console, clone a new Managed Server named MServer3 in the cluster from MServer2. For more information, see Clone Servers in the WebLogic Server Administration Server Online Help. 6. Start the new Managed Server, MServer3. Note that MServer3 does not have the policy oraclewss_username_token_ service_policy attached because it was attached after the application was initially deployed. 7. Import the JAR file containing the Oracle WSM PDD files that you created in step 4 to MServer3 using the importJRFWSApplicationPDD command. For more information, see Migrating Deployment Descriptors on page 15-7. 8. Restart the application. Propagating Run-time Policy Changes in an ADF Business Control or WebCenter Web Service Environment The following steps describe a sample use case for propagating run-time policy changes for an ADF Business Control or WebCenter Web service application to all servers in a cluster. 1. Deploy an ADF Business Control or WebCenter Web service application in a clustered WebLogic Server domain consisting of, for example, an Administration Server and three Managed Servers MServer1, MServer2, and MServer3. For deployment information, see Chapter 5, Deploying Web Services Applications. 15-4 Oracle Fusion Middleware Security and Administrators Guide for Web Services 2. Using Fusion Middleware Control or WLST, modify the policy configuration. For example, detach all policies from MServer2. For more information, see Chapter 8, Attaching Policies to Web Services. The configuration changes are persisted in the PDD files. 3. Restart the application. 4. Export the PDD files from MServer2 to a JAR file using the exportJRFWSApplicationPDD command. For more information, see Migrating Deployment Descriptors on page 15-7. 5. Use the savePddToAllAppInstancesInDomain command, with the restartApp argument set to true. For more information, see Migrating Deployment Descriptors on page 15-7 The policies are now detached from all server instances in the domain and the application is restarted. Migrating Policies You can export individual policies from Oracle Enterprise Manager Fusion Middleware Control. You can then copy the policy to a directory or import the policy to move it to another repository. For details about exporting and importing policies using Fusion Middleware Control, see the following sections in Managing Web Service Policies on page 7-1: ■ Exporting Web Service Policies on page 7-20 ■ Importing Web Service Policies on page 7-7 Alternatively, you can use the exportRepository and importRepository WLST commands to export and import the policies. The following describes the steps required: To migrate policies using WLST commands: 1. Export the Oracle WSM policies to a supported archive file, such as a zip file, using the exportRepository command. For example, to export all Oracle WSM policies to an archive named policies.zip, enter the following: wls:jrfServer_domainserverConfig exportRepositorytmppolicies.zip,[policies:oracle] Exporting policiesoraclebinding_authorization_denyall_policy Exporting policiesoraclebinding_authorization_permitall_policy Exporting policiesoraclebinding_permission_authorization_policy . . . Exporting policiesoraclewss_username_token_over_ssl_service_policy Exporting policiesoraclewss_username_token_service_policy Successfully exported 84 documents. 2. Optionally, you can edit the archive after it has been created. If, for example, you do not want to migrate all the policies to the new environment, you can manually remove them from the archive. 3. Move the archive to the new machine. Ensure that the Oracle WSM Policy Manager is deployed on the new machine. Managing Application Migration Between Environments 15-5 4. Import the Oracle WSM policies using the importRepository command. For example, to import the policies exported in the previous step: wls:jrfServer_domainserverConfig importRepositorytmppolicies.zip Importing META-INFpoliciesoraclebinding_authorization_denyall_policy Importing META-INFpoliciesoraclebinding_authorization_permitall_policy Importing META-INFpoliciesoraclebinding_permission_authorization_policy . . . Importing META-INFpoliciesoraclewss_username_token_over_ssl_service_policy Importing META-INFpoliciesoraclewss_username_token_service_policy Successfully imported 84 documents For more information about these WLST commands, see Web Services Custom WLST Commands in WebLogic Scripting Tool Command Reference. Sections include: ■ Migrating Keystores ■ Migrating Users and Groups ■ Migrating Credentials ■ Migrating Oracle Platform Security Services Application and System Policies ■ Migrating Oracle Platform Security Services Configuration ■ Migrating SSL ■ Migrating Kerberos Configuration Migrating Keystores If you are using message protection policies, you need to migrate your keystores. To migrate keystores: 1. Manually copy your keystores to the new environment. For Java SE applications, copy the keystore to a user-defined location. For Java EE applications, copy the keystore to the same directory as the jps-config.xml file, namely DOMAIN_HOMEconfigfmwconfig. 2. By default, the keystore is named default-keystore.jks. If you have renamed the keystore, you must configure the keystore name in the Oracle Platform Security Services keystore service instance. For information about configuring the keystore, see Configuring Keystores for Message Protection on page 10-8. Migrating Users and Groups Users and groups are maintained as part of the WebLogic Server security realm. To migrate users and groups in embedded LDAP, you can migrate the data using either the Oracle WebLogic Administration Console or WLST. For a complete 15-6 Oracle Fusion Middleware Security and Administrators Guide for Web Services description of the steps required, see Migrating Security Data in Securing Oracle WebLogic Server. To migrate users and groups in an LDAP store, there is no migration path. You need to recreate the users and groups and specify the assignments in the LDAP store in the new environment. See Configuring Authentication Providers in Securing Oracle WebLogic Server. Migrating Credentials There are two types of credentials maintained in the credential store that you may need to migrate: ■ Username and password ■ Keystore and encryption key passwords The migration steps are described in the sections below. Migrating Username and Password If users are stored in an embedded LDAP and migrated, as described in Migrating Users and Groups on page 15-5, then you simply migrate the existing credentials to the new credential store. For a complete description of the steps required, see Migrating Security Data in Securing Oracle WebLogic Server. If users are stored in an LDAP store, there is no automated migration path. You need to recreate the credentials in the credential store. For more information about configuring credentials, see Adding Keys and User Credentials to the Credential Store on page 10-17. Migrating Keystores and Encryption Key Passwords You can migrate keystores and encryption key passwords manually using the procedure described in Migrating Credentials Manually in Deploying Secure Applications in Oracle Fusion Middleware Application Security Guide. Migrating Oracle Platform Security Services Application and System Policies If your Web service uses authorization policies, you must migrate the Oracle Platform Security Services application and system policies that grant permissions. For more information, see Migrating with the Script migrateSecurityStore in Configuring the OPSS Security Store in Oracle Fusion Middleware Application Security Guide. Migrating Oracle Platform Security Services Configuration There is no automated migration path for Oracle Platform Security Services configuration. You must recreate the configuration in the new environment. There are three types of configurations in the Oracle Platform Security Services that you may need to recreate: ■ SAML trusted assertion issuer names applicable for all SAML policies. If you use the default configuration for SAML trusted issuer configuration, then no migration is required. For information about configuring SAML in the new environment, see Configuring the SAML and Kerberos Login Modules on page 10-40. ■ Keystore locations and CSF key configuration for keystore and keystore password applicable for message protection policies only. Managing Application Migration Between Environments 15-7 If you use the default configuration for keystores, then no migration is required. For information about configuring keystores in the new environment, see Configuring Keystores for Message Protection on page 10-8. ■ Keytab location and service principal name applicable to Kerberos policy. For information about configuring the keytab location and service principal name in the new environment, see Configuring the SAML and Kerberos Login Modules on page 10-40. Migrating SSL There is no automated migration path for SSL configuration. You must configure SSL keystores and settings in the new environment. For more information about configuring SSL keystores and settings in the new environment, see Configuring Keystores for SSL on page 10-22. Migrating Kerberos Configuration To migrate the Kerberos configuration: 1. Copy the Kerberos configuration file to the new environment, matching the directory structure. The Kerberos configuration file is located in the following locations, based on your operating system: ■ UNIX : etckrb5.conf ■ Windows : C:\windows\krb5.ini 2. Initialize the ticket cache with the correct credentials. For more information, see Using Kerberos Tokens on page 10-50. For details about exporting and importing assertion templates, see the following sections: ■ Exporting an Assertion Template on page 7-14 ■ Importing an Assertion Template on page 7-15 Migrating Deployment Descriptors To deploy an application in a new environment, you must export the application’s deployment configuration to the new environment. Refer to the following topics for information about exporting WebLogic Java EE Web services, SOA composites, and ADF data control deployment configuration: ■ WebLogic Java EE Web services: Exporting an Application for Deployment to New Environmentsin Deploying Applications to Oracle WebLogic Server. ■ SOA composites: Exporting a Running SOA Composite Application in Oracle Fusion Middleware Administrators Guide for Oracle SOA Suite and Oracle Business Process Management Suite. 15-8 Oracle Fusion Middleware Security and Administrators Guide for Web Services ■ ADF data controls: WebCenter Configuration in Oracle Fusion Middleware Administrators Guide for Oracle WebCenter . Run-time Web service policy changes to ADF Business Control and WebCenter Web service applications are persisted in proprietary deployment descriptor PDD files. To preserve these policy changes in a scaled or new environment, or to propagate these changes in a domain, you must migrate the PDD files using WLST commands. The following procedure describes the steps required to migrate the PDD files. 1. Connect to the running instance of the WebLogic Administration Server in the domain in which the application is deployed. For instructions, see Accessing the Web Services Custom WLST Commands on page 1-6. 2. Optionally, use the listWebServicesNone,None,true command to list all the Web services in all applications and composites in the domain. For example: wls:wls-domainserverConfig listWebServicesNone,None,true wls-domainManagedServer1j2wbasicPolicy: moduleName=j2wbasicPolicy, moduleType=web, serviceName=WssUsernameService enableTestPage: true enableWSDL: true JRFWssUsernamePort http:host:portj2wbasicPolicyWssUsername enable: true enableREST: false enableSOAP: true maxRequestSize: -1 loggingLevel: NULL security : oraclewss_username_token_service_policy, enabled=true enableWSDL: true Attached policy or policies are valid; endpoint is secure. . . . 3. Modify the policy configuration using Fusion Middleware Control or WLST. For example, to attach the policy oraclewsmtom_policy policy to ManagedServer1 using WLST, enter the following command: wls:wls-domainserverConfig attachWebServicePolicy wls-domainManagedServer1j2wbasicPolicy,j2wbasicPolicy,web, WssUsernameService,JRFWssUsernamePort, oraclewsmtom_policy, The policy change is persisted in the application PDD. 4. Restart the application. 5. Optionally, use the listWebServicesNone,None,true command again to verify that the policy is attached to the server instance. For example: wls:wls-domainserverConfig listWebServicesNone,None,true Note: The listWebServices command output does not include details on SOA components, including policy attachments. Managing Application Migration Between Environments 15-9 wls-domainManagedServer1j2wbasicPolicy : moduleName=j2wbasicPolicy, moduleType=web, serviceName=WssUsernameService enableTestPage: true enableWSDL: true JRFWssUsernamePort http:host:portj2wbasicPolicyWssUsername enable: true enableREST: false enableSOAP: true maxRequestSize: -1 loggingLevel: NULL security : oraclewss_username_token_service_policy , enabled=true mtom : oraclewsmtom_policy , enabled=true Attached policy or policies are valid; endpoint is secure. 6. Export the application PDD to a JAR file using the exportJRFWSApplicationPDD WLST command. exportJRFWSApplicationPDDapplication,pddJarFileName=None For example, to export the PDD for the j2wbasicPolicy application using the default JAR filename, use the following command: wls:wls-domainserverConfig exportJRFWSApplicationPDDwls-domainManagedServer1j2wbasicPolicy, None The default name and path to the JAR file is displayed. tmpj2wbasicPolicy-PDD-20100115-145338.jar 7. If you are scaling your environment, use the WebLogic Server Administration Console to clone a new Managed Server. For more information, see Clone Servers in the WebLogic Server Administration Server Online Help. If you are migrating your application to a new environment, ensure that the policies and any other configuration artifacts are copied to the new environment. For more information, see Migrating Policies on page 15-4 and Migrating Policy Configuration on page 15-5. 8. In a scaled environment, start the cloned Managed Server. Note that the oraclewsmtom_policy is not attached to the cloned Managed Server. To do so using the listWebServices command: wls:wls-domainserverConfig listWebServicesNone,None,true . . . wls-domainClonedManagedServerj2wbasicPolicy : moduleName=j2wbasicPolicy, moduleType=web,serviceName=WssUsernameService enableTestPage: true enableWSDL: true JRFWssUsernamePort http:host:portj2wbasicPolicyWssUsername enable: true enableREST: false enableSOAP: true maxRequestSize: -1 loggingLevel: NULL security: oraclewss_username_token_service_policy , enabled=true 15-10 Oracle Fusion Middleware Security and Administrators Guide for Web Services Attached policy or policies are valid; endpoint is secure. 9. Import the application PDD to the new server, or to the new environment, using the importJRFWSApplicationPDD command. importJRFWSApplicationPDDapplication,pddJarFileName For example, to import the PDD JAR created in step 6 to the cloned Managed Server, use the following command: wls:wls-domainserverConfig importJRFWSApplicationPDD wls-domainClonedManagedServerj2wbasicPolicy,tmpj2wbasicPolicy-PDD-2010 0115-145338.jar’ application wls-domainClonedManagedServerj2wbasicPolicy PDD has been reset, please restart application now to uptake changes 10. Restart the application and, optionally, verify the changes by executing the listWebServicesNone,None,true command again. For example: wls:wls-domainserverConfig listWebServicesNone,None,true . . . wls-domainClonedManagedServerj2wbasicPolicy : moduleName=j2wbasicPolicy, moduleType=web,serviceName=WssUsernameService enableTestPage: true enableWSDL: true JRFWssUsernamePort http:host:portj2wbasicPolicyWssUsername enable: true enableREST: false enableSOAP: true maxRequestSize: -1 loggingLevel: NULL security:oraclewss_username_token_service_policy , enabled=true mtom : oraclewsmtom_policy , enabled=true Attached policy or policies are valid; endpoint is secure. 11. Use the savePddToAllAppInstancesInDomain command to apply the policy changes that you applied to a single server in step 9 using the importJRFWSApplicationPDD command to all the server instances in the domain. This command is useful for propagating run-time policy changes to all servers in a cluster. savePddToAllAppInstancesInDomainapplicationName,pddJarFileName,restartApp=true For example, to apply the same policy attachment to all server instances running the application in the domain, use the following command: wls:wls-domainserverConfig savePddToAllAppInstancesInDomainj2wbasicPolicy,tmpj2wbasicPolicy-PDD-2010 0115-145338.jar,true The oraclewsmtom_policy is now attached to all server instances in the domain and the application is automatically restarted. 12. Optionally, execute the listWebServicesNone,None,true command to verify the changes were applied to all servers. You can check the current state of the Policy Manager and review its response time, load, and other data from the Oracle WSM Policy Manager page in Oracle Enterprise Manager Fusion Middleware Control. To view the Oracle WSM Policy Manager page:

1. In the Navigator pane, expand Application Deployments.

2. Under Application Deployments, expand Internal Applications.

3. Select wsm-pm.

The Oracle WSM Policy Manager home page is displayed. 16-2 Oracle Fusion Middleware Security and Administrators Guide for Web Services Figure 16–1 Oracle WSM Policy Manager Page 4. From the Policy Manager page, you can perform one or more of the following tasks: ■ In the General area of the page, you can check the current state of the Policy Manager and identify the server to which it is deployed. ■ In the Response and Load section of the page, you can view the response time and current load. To view this information in tabular form, click Table View. ■ In the Entry Points section of the page, you can validate the connection to the Policy Manager. To do so, in the Web Modules table, click the Test Point URL for wsm-pm. On the Validate Policy Manager page, click the Validate Policy Manager link, as shown in Figure 16–2 . Figure 16–2 Validate Policy Manager Page Diagnosing Problems 16-3 You can also access the Validator page in a Web browser using the following URL: http:host:portwsm-pmvalidator In this URL, host and port represent the host and port number on which the Policy Manager is running. If the connection to the Policy Manager fails, an error message is displayed. If the connection to the Policy Manager is successful, the Policy Manager Validator page displays the following information: ■ The status of the Policy Manager. ■ The total number of Oracle WSM policies in the Oracle WSM repository ■ The name, latest version, and description of all the Oracle WSM policies in the Oracle WSM repository. ■ The total number of Oracle WSM assertion templates in the repository ■ The name, latest version, and description of all the Oracle WSM assertion templates in the Oracle WSM repository. ■ The creation date and build label of the repository. A sample Policy Manager Validator page is shown in Figure 16–3 . Figure 16–3 Policy Manager Validator Page For details about the Oracle WSM repository, see Chapter 17, Maintaining the Oracle WSM Repository.
